Upon entering the property, you are welcomed into a warm and characterful reception space, featuring exposed beams, oak flooring, and charming brickwork partitions that subtly divide the living areas while retaining an open, flowing feel. The main sitting room is a bright and generous space, complete with a striking brick fireplace and double doors opening out to the garden, creating an ideal place to unwind or entertain.
To the rear, the impressive farmhouse style kitchen offers a sociable and practical layout with extensive cabinetry, tiled flooring, and ample worktop space. The traditional exposed brick chimney breast houses a range cooker, providing a charming focal point. Multiple windows flood the room with natural light, and there is space for a large family dining table.
Adjoining the main living area is a versatile additional reception room which could serve as a formal dining room, study, or snug. Character features continue here, with exposed beams and brickwork adding warmth and texture. A stylish ground floor shower room completes the downstairs accommodation.
A spacious landing leads to the first floor rooms, each thoughtfully presented and full of charm. The three bedrooms are all well proportioned, benefiting from built in storage, attractive timber doors, and wonderful views across the surrounding gardens. Subtle period features such as exposed beams and angled ceilings enhance the cottage character.
The large family bathroom is beautifully appointed, featuring a separate shower enclosure, pedestal basin, fitted bath with tiled surround, and plentiful floor space. Dual aspect windows make this a bright and peaceful space.
The cottage is framed by mature, well kept gardens offering privacy, greenery, and a tranquil outlook from every window. The lawned areas are complemented by established hedging, ornamental trees, and planting beds, providing a calm and inviting outdoor environment.

Lettings Fees & Charge for Tenants from October 2024: Winchester
The asking rent does not include letting fees. Depending on your circumstances and the property you select, the following fees may apply:
For Assured Shorthold Tenancies:
In accordance with the Tenant Fees Act 2019 the following are permitted payments for AST tenancies:
• Rent*
• A capped Holding Deposit of 1 week’s rent.
• A capped Tenancy Deposit of 5 week’s rent for rent less than £50,000 per annum
• A capped Tenancy Deposit of 6 week’s rent for rent above £50,000 per annum
• Payments in the event of a default
• Payment in the event of loss of keys
• Payment of £50 including VAT on a variation, assignment or novation of a tenancy
• Payment on early termination (surrender) of a tenancy
• Payment in respect of Council Tax, utilities (gas or other fuel, electricity, water or sewage, television license and communication services)
• Green deal charge (if applicable)

*Rents are advertised weekly or monthly but will be payable monthly, quarterly, bi-annually or annually in advance
**For an Assured Shorthold tenancy (AST) to be granted the following must apply: The rent is less than £100,000 per annum, the Tenant is a private individual, it is the Tenant’s main home and the Landlord does not live at the property. If one of the above does not apply, a Non Housing Act tenancy will be granted.
